Adventure Brief

A short, high‑energy private session that straps you to a jet‑ski hose and teaches you to hover above Kuta’s surf. Expect 20 minutes of coached flying, a safety briefing, bottled water and private transport options.

The board lifts beneath you with a hiss as the jet‑ski’s pulse travels down the hose; salt spray dares you to lean forward and find balance. In Kuta the shoreline alternates between glassy flats and chop, and a private flyboarding session concentrates that change into a short, thrilling loop of flight, hover and splash.

Frequently Asked Questions

Active time on the flyboard is about 20 minutes; plan extra time for briefing, transport and gearing up.

Yes—participants should be comfortable in chest‑deep water and able to tread or float independently.

Operators typically prohibit people with recent back injuries, serious heart conditions or pregnancy; declare medical issues in advance.

Adventure Tips

Early morning launch

Book the earliest slot for calmer seas and fewer boats; wind typically picks up midday.

info

Declare medical conditions

Tell the operator about back, heart or pregnancy concerns—flyboarding is physically demanding and may be refused for safety.

essential

Use reef‑safe sunscreen

Apply biodegradable sunscreen before arrival to protect coral and avoid skin irritation when wet.

warning

Bring a waterproof phone case

Phones get wet around launch zones; a waterproof case or leaving valuables ashore avoids damage.

Recommended Gear

Life vest

Often provided but essential for flotation and safer practice during launches and falls.

Essential

Neoprene booties or water shoes

Protect feet on sandy or rocky launch zones and improve stability on the board.

Reef‑safe sunscreen

Protect skin from tropical sun and minimize harm to nearby coral and marine life.

Essential

Quick‑dry swimwear and towel

Snug swimwear helps with movement; operators typically supply towels but bring your own for comfort.
